What is the app that runs the widgets on the desktop? I don't mean "developer mode" that Dashboard has built in, this is a stand alone app that is a bit like Konfabulator but uses Dashboard widgets.

If you just want ONE widget on the desktop, and then only temporarily, engage Dashboard, bring up the control strip, start dragging a widget off, then hit F12 while still dragging it.

Dashboard will go away, but you're still dragging the widget. You can then drop it on your desktop. It will stay on your desktop until the next time you engage Dashboard (when it will return to the Dash with the rest of your widgets.)

It's kind of like a one-widget version of dev mode, with no hacking needed.
